Where do you locate yourself in relation to the systems you work with?

My work is mostly rooted in floral, colorful, and organic visual worlds, but it is not limited to them. Alongside these motifs, I also explore abstract, unsettling, and more ambiguous imagery. Together, they form a loose but recurring core of my practice. I use artificial intelligence as a creative tool, not as an end in itself. My artistic work runs parallel to a demanding professional life, which means it develops in fragments, pauses, and phases rather than as a continuous flow. This rhythm is part of my position.

Where are you heading, and what is pulling you there?

I am at an early stage of moving from purely digital images toward physical and spatial forms such as projection, installation, light, and movement. This is a developing process rather than an established practice. My long-term goal is to bring my images more fully into physical reality and to explore how they can exist beyond the screen. The direction is clear, even if the process is still unfolding.

How would you describe the space your practice is currently unfolding in?

My artistic practice exists next to my professional work as a designer and creative director. It is self-initiated and not commission-based. At the moment, the work mostly exists digitally, shaped by limited time and available opportunities.

Artist Statement

I started experimenting with AI in 2023. What hooked me wasn’t the technology, it was the unexpected. I don’t believe in just typing prompts and waiting. I remix my own images, edit, cut, reshape and feed them back into the machine. It’s a back and forth, sometimes a fight, sometimes a dance. The results are surreal, strange, sometimes beautiful, sometimes off. That tension is where my work lives. AI isn’t here to replace me. It’s here to challenge me.
